🍽️ Fluffy Stuffed Yeast Dumplings
672 kcal · 25 min · 4 servings
Cook this free in the MyFoody app →
Ingredients
- 280 g flour
- 50 g sugar
- 60 g butter
- 150 ml milk
- 1 pinch(es) salt
- 1 egg
- 30 g yeast (fresh (or 1 pk. dry yeast))
- 125 ml milk
- 1 tbsp sugar
- 20 g butter
- 1 pinch(es) cinnamon
- 8 tsp plum puree (or 8 pcs. milk chocolate or 8 tsp Nutella)
- fats (for the mold)
- 2 tbsp sugar (for sprinkling)
Instructions
- 1. Heat the butter in the microwave for 2 minutes at 600 Watts.
- 2. Stir in the cold milk until the mixture is lukewarm.
- 3. Knead a soft yeast dough from the liquid and the specified ingredients.
- 4. Let the dough rise covered in a warm place (e.g., in a pot filled with warm water) until it almost doubles in size.
- 5. Shape the dough into a roll and cut it into 8 equal pieces.
- 6. Place either 1 teaspoon of plum butter, Nutella, or a piece of chocolate on each piece of dough.
- 7. Fold the dough over the filling and shape them into round dumplings.
- 8. Lightly grease a heat-resistant and microwave-safe baking dish (approx. 3 liters).
- 9. Place the dumplings in the dish and let them rise again for 20 minutes covered.
- 10. Heat the ingredients for the glaze in the microwave for 2 minutes at 360 Watts.
- 11. Stir the glaze well and pour it evenly over the dumplings.
- 12. Sprinkle 1-2 tablespoons of sugar over the dumplings.
- 13. Bake the dumplings at 190 °C convection and 600 Watts microwave for 8 minutes with the lid (do not preheat the oven).
- 14. Remove the lid and bake them for another approx. 10 minutes only in the oven (without microwave) until they are nicely browned.
- 15. Serve the warm dumplings with a thick vanilla sauce.
